CITY OF NORTH OLMSTED <br />RESOLUTION NO.2025 -101 <br />By: Mayor Jones <br />A RESOLUTION AUTHORIZING THE DIRECTOR OF ECONOMIC AND <br />COMMUNITY DEVELOPMENT TO APPLY TO THE NORTHEAST OHIO <br />AREA WIDE COORDINATING AGENCY ("NOACA') FOR <br />TRANSPORTATIONFOR LIVABLE COMMUNITIES INITL4TIVE ("TLCI') <br />IMPLEMENTATION GRANT FUNDS, FURTHER AUTHORIZING THE <br />MAYOR TO ACCEPT THE GRANT, IF AWARDED, AND TO EXECUTE A <br />CONTRACT IFREQUIRED, FINALL YA UTHORIZING THE DIRECTOR OF <br />ECONOMIC AND COMMUNITY DEVELOPMENT TO EXECUTE ALL <br />OTHER NON -CONTRACT DOCUMENTS NECESSARY TO EFFECTUATE <br />RECEIPT OF THE GRANT, AND DECLARING AN EMERGENCY. <br />WHEREAS, the Northeast Ohio Areawide Coordinating Agency ("NOACA") is offering <br />grant funds to implement Transportation for Livable Communities Initiative ("TLCI") recommended <br />projects, which projects improve the transportation network and strengthen community livability; <br />and <br />WHEREAS, NOACA grant funds, if awarded to the City of North Olmsted, will be used to <br />implement recommendations from the TLCI plan for the Lorain Road Multi -use Connector, to wit: a <br />.85 mile (4485 feet) multipurpose trail and / or sidewalk improvement on the north side Lorain Road <br />from Stearns Road to Porter Rd.; and <br />WHEREAS, the grant, if awarded will require a 20% local match; and <br />WHEREAS, it is the desire of this Council to authorize the Director of Economic and <br />Community Development to apply for said NOACA grant funds; to further authorize the Mayor to <br />accept the grant, if awarded, and to execute a contract if required; and to finally authorize the <br />Director of Economic and Community Development to execute all other non -contract documents <br />necessary to effectuate receipt of the grant. <br />N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F <br />NORTH OLMSTED, COUNTY OF CUYAHOGA AND STATE OF OHIO: <br />SECTION 1: That the Director of Economic and Community Development be and hereby is <br />authorized to apply for Transportation for Livable Communities Initiative Implementation grant <br />funding from the Northeast Ohio Areawide Coordinating Agency and that this Council approves the <br />use of funds as a local match, as appropriated pursuant to separate Appropriation Ordinance. <br />SECTION 2: That the Mayor be, and she hereby is, authorized to accept the said grant, if <br />awarded, on behalf of the City of North Olmsted and to execute a contract, if required; and that the <br />
